With an increasingly intelligent stakeholder pool full of dynamic expectations, boards must continually strive to balance creating and sustaining long-term value while achieving performance expectations on a period-by-period basis. This module looks at the board's role in corporate governance and also emphasizes the importance of board diversity. This material is one of the Integrated Curriculum Modules created as part of the KPMG and William Isaac & Michael Oxley Center for Business Leadership Curriculum Development Initiative (CDI).
